      I always run SourceTree in fullscreen and almost always I have two projects open: 1 framework project and 1 implementation project. When in fullscreen it is difficult to quickly discern which project is which. Most have same type of branches and tags because both are in sync. If I am unsure I now need to switch to Mission Control and hover over the spaces to see their window titles.

      Solution:
      Somehow show the project name in the fullscreen window.

      Maybe alternative solutions are building a tabbed mode or show up an open project switcher in the navigation switcher so only one fullscreen copy of sourcetree is needed. Solves some window management.
